Buffer overflow in Artifex Mupdf

CVE-2024-46657

Artifex Software mupdf v1.24.9 was discovered to contain a segmentation fault via the component /tools/pdfextract.c. This vulnerability allows attackers to cause a Denial of Service (DoS) via a crafted PDF file.

Vulnerability class: Buffer Overflow

EPSS: 0.003 (23.1th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.

CVSS v3 metric

CVSS v3 base score 5.5 (Medium).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H.
